Your vehicle's brake system is one of the most critical components for safety. Proper maintenance can prevent accidents and ensure optimal performance.
Regularly inspect brake pads, rotors, and fluid levels to identify wear and replace components as necessary.
Be attentive to any unusual noises or vibrations when braking, as these can indicate problems.
Regularly check the brake fluid level and quality, as contaminated fluid can affect braking performance.
Schedule regular professional servicing to ensure that all components are functioning correctly.
Adopt good driving habits, such as avoiding hard braking, to extend the lifespan of your brake system.
By following these essential maintenance tips, you can ensure the safety and performance of your vehicle’s brake system.
